A government department is seeking an MS365 Information Manager to deliver unified data governance and compliance practices within the M365 environment. Candidates should have expertise in SharePoint, Purview, and data governance, alongside previous public sector experience. This role offers a 12-month contract primarily remote, with occasional travel, and requires SC clearance eligibility. The department is committed to inclusive hiring practices and welcomes applications from candidates with disabilities or those from military backgrounds.
